What Is an AOS Degree in Infotech?
An Associate in Occupational Researches (AOS) in Information Technology is a career-oriented degree that blends class theory with real-world application. Unlike conventional associate degrees that highlight general education, the AOS degree concentrates largely on job-specific training and technological ability growth. This makes it a solid choice for pupils that intend to go into the labor force promptly with a strong structure in IT.
This IT Degree usually covers core areas such as networking, cybersecurity, computer systems, hardware and software assistance, data source administration, and programming. Trainees additionally acquire analytic abilities and experience with industry-standard devices and systems that companies value.

Trick Attributes of an Information Technology (AOS) Program
Hands-On Training:
AOS programs are understood for their sensible method. Pupils typically service real-world jobs, mimic IT scenarios, and gain experience with present technologies.
Industry-Relevant Curriculum:
Coursework is created to line up with present fads and company expectations. Subjects may include network administration, details safety and security, systems evaluation, and computer assistance.
Qualification Preparation:
Many AOS degree programs prepare pupils for industry-recognized accreditations such as CompTIA A+, Network+, Safety+, and Cisco's CCNA.

Job Opportunities with an IT Degree
Grads with an Information Technology Degree from an AOS program are planned for a variety of entry-level functions in the technology industry, such as:
IT Assistance Specialist
Network Administrator
Computer system Service technician
Aid Desk Analyst
Equipments Administrator
Cybersecurity Service technician
With more education and learning and experience, these duties can lead to elderly placements such as IT Supervisor, Network Designer, or Information Safety And Security Expert.
